Carl David Tolmé Runge

German physicist and mathematician
Born
August 30th, 1856 169 years ago
Died
January 3rd, 1927 99 years ago — 70 years old

Contributed significantly to the fields of physics and mathematics. Developed the Runge-Kutta methods for solving ordinary differential equations. Worked on the theory of interpolation and approximation of functions. Collaborated with many prominent scientists during the early 20th century and published numerous academic papers and studies that were influential in both mathematics and physics.

Joseph Joffre

French general during World War I
Born
1852 174 years ago
Died
January 3rd, 1931 95 years ago — 79 years old

Served as the French commander during the early stages of World War I. Achieved notable success in the First Battle of the Marne, which halted the German advance into France. Promoted to Marshal of France in recognition of military leadership. Oversaw significant operations on the Western Front and helped plan military strategy for the Allied forces. Retired from military service after the war, contributing to military reform and strategy discussions.

Jack Ruby

Businessman involved in JFK assassination
Born
1911 115 years ago
Died
January 3rd, 1967 59 years ago — 56 years old

A businessman in Dallas, this individual gained notoriety for the murder of Lee Harvey Oswald, the alleged assassin of President John F. Kennedy. On November 24, 1963, he shot Oswald in the basement of the Dallas Police Department while Oswald was being transferred to another jail. This act was apparent revenge for the assassination of the president, which led to widespread media coverage and public speculation regarding motivations and state of mind. Following the murder, an intense legal battle ensued, resulting in a conviction of murder and a death sentence, which was later overturned on appeal. The individual died in prison from cancer in 1967.
